# # This file is part of KDDockWidgets. # # SPDX-FileCopyrightText: 2019-2022 Klarälvdalens Datakonsult AB, a KDAB Group company # Author: Sergio Martins # # SPDX-License-Identifier: GPL-2.0-only OR GPL-3.0-only # # Contact KDAB at for commercial licensing options. # # Pass the following variables to cmake to control the build: # # -DKDDockWidgets_QT6=[true|false] Build against Qt6 rather than Qt5 # Default=false (Qt5 will be used even if Qt6 is available) # # -DKDDockWidgets_STATIC=[true|false] Build static versions of the libraries # Default=false # # -DKDDockWidgets_TESTS=[true|false] Build the test harness. Currently ignored # (except for Python bindings) unless KDDockWidgets_DEVELOPER_MODE=True. # Default=false # # -DKDDockWidgets_EXAMPLES=[true|false] Build the examples. Default=true # # -DKDDockWidgets_DOCS=[true|false] Build the API documentation. Enables the # 'docs' build target. Default=false # # -DKDDockWidgets_PYTHON_BINDINGS=[true|false] Build/Generate python bindings. # Always false for Debug builds (If your shiboken or pyside is installed in a # non-standard locations try passing the SHIBOKEN_CUSTOM_PREFIX and # PYSIDE_CUSTOM_PREFIX variables.) Default=false # # -DKDDockWidgets_PYTHON_BINDINGS_INSTALL_PREFIX=[path] Set an alternative # install path for Python bindings Default=CMAKE_INSTALL_PREFIX # ## DO NOT USE IF YOU ARE AN END-USER. FOR THE DEVELOPERS ONLY!! # Special # CMake Options for Developers # # -DKDDockWidgets_DEVELOPER_MODE=[true|false] Configure the build for a # developer setup. Enables some features that are not geared towards end-users. # Forces the test harness to be built. Default=false # # -DKDDockWidgets_WERROR=[true|false] Compile with the -Werror gcc/clang option # (always true for developer-mode) Default=false # # -DKDDockWidgets_LINTER=[true|false] Build the layout linter. Ignored unless # KDDockWidgets_DEVELOPER_MODE=True Default=true # # -DKDDockWidgets_CODE_COVERAGE=[true|false] Enable coverage reporting. Ignored # unless KDDockWidgets_DEVELOPER_MODE=True Default=false # # -DKDDockWidgets_FRONTENDS='qtwidgets;qtquick' Semicolon separated list of # frontends to enable. If not specified, frontends will be enabled based on # availability of libraries on your system. cmake_minimum_required(VERSION 3.7) # Allow using a non-KDAB install location. set(KDAB_INSTALL True CACHE INTERNAL "Install to default KDAB Location" ) if(DEFINED CMAKE_INSTALL_PREFIX) if(NOT "${CMAKE_INSTALL_PREFIX}" STREQUAL "") set(KDAB_INSTALL False CACHE INTERNAL "Install to non-KDAB Location" ) endif() endif() if(${CMAKE_VERSION} VERSION_LESS "3.12.0") project(KDDockWidgets LANGUAGES CXX) else() project( KDDockWidgets DESCRIPTION "An advanced docking system for Qt" HOMEPAGE_URL "https://github.com/KDAB/KDDockWidgets" LANGUAGES CXX ) endif() set(KDDockWidgets_VERSION_MAJOR 2) set(KDDockWidgets_VERSION_MINOR 0) set(KDDockWidgets_VERSION_PATCH 9) set(KDDockWidgets_VERSION ${KDDockWidgets_VERSION_MAJOR}.${KDDockWidgets_VERSION_MINOR}.${KDDockWidgets_VERSION_PATCH}) set(PROJECT_VERSION ${KDDockWidgets_VERSION}) # PROJECT_VERSION is needed by some ECM modules set(KDDockWidgets_SOVERSION "2.0") include(FeatureSummary) option(KDDockWidgets_QT6 "Build against Qt 6" OFF) option(KDDockWidgets_DEVELOPER_MODE "Developer Mode" OFF) option(KDDockWidgets_PYTHON_BINDINGS "Build python bindings" OFF) option(KDDockWidgets_STATIC "Build statically" OFF) option(KDDockWidgets_TESTS "Build the tests" OFF) option(KDDockWidgets_EXAMPLES "Build the examples" ON) option(KDDockWidgets_DOCS "Build the API documentation" OFF) option(KDDockWidgets_WERROR "Use -Werror (will be true for developer-mode unconditionally)" OFF) option(KDDockWidgets_X11EXTRAS "Link against QtX11Extras to detect if the compositor supports transparency.
